我有两个要水平组合的数据框。我会自我解释:
DataFrame A:
Name Total Score
Charles 67
Peter 98
Mark 78
DataFrame B:
Name Category Score
Charles Category A 4
Charles Category B 9
Peter Category A 3
Peter Category B 1
Mark Category A 3
Mark Category B 3
我想做的是生成一个新的数据框,将这些信息水平合并:
Name Category A Category B Total Score
Charles 4 9 67
Peter 3 1 98
Mark 3 3 78
我澄清一下,我的数据框有几十个类别。
答案 0 :(得分:4)
HashMap
ted df2上 merge
df:
pivot